How Divinity Connects to Its Past
Predictably, the fan community immediately fixated on the meme-worthy, perpetually resurrected tyrant Braccus Rex. This Source King is considered to be something of a running joke, as it has the habit of showing up as a villain only to be swiftly defeated. While comments on forums overwhelmingly predicted his return, fans have joked that he only exists to get his rear end kicked yet again. Whether “Divinity” players are genuinely excited or just hoping to defeat him for a third time remains to be seen.
The speculation of which characters will be featured in “Divinity” extends beyond Rex. Indeed, any character who is canonically immortal or could have survived the massive 1,200-year gap between games. So who exactly will be included in the game? Figures like the half-demon Malady, the eternal skeleton Fane, or other demonic entities are only some of the names added to the overall roster.
The Baldur’s Gate 3 Effect on Divinity

Larian faces a delicate balancing act, as “Baldur’s Gate 3” brings them a massive new audience unfamiliar with “Divinity” lore. Consequently, they’ll likely use past references sparingly to avoid alienating newcomers and satisfy long-time fans without confusing new players. Ultimately, dedicated players are offered a fun reward with this promise of cameos, while the studio crafts a completely new story.
Given the community’s unified guess about Braccus Rex, the playful relationship between Larian and its fans is highlighted. Specifically, the character’s potential return is less a spoiler and more an anticipated inside joke.
